## Release checklist — Waveform preview

- [ ] Verify the Soundloft waveform preview renders under 200ms for clips up to 10 minutes. It was chunky last week, so double-check the downsampling path.
- [ ] Confirm peaks cache invalidates when a clip is re-uploaded.
- [ ] Spot-check mobile: the canvas was blurry on small screens in the last cut.

Quick one for the sync: if all three pass, mark this done and paste the candidate token below for traceability.

trace token, bagag-kawep: htk6_d2d45a

## On-call: Matchline GC Pauses

The Matchline pairing service occasionally hits stop-the-world GC pauses over 800ms, which trips the upstream timeout and drops match requests. If the pause-duration alert fires, capture a heap snapshot before restarting, since we're still tracing the allocation hotspot. To pull pause metrics from the internal telemetry endpoint, authenticate with the key below.

gateway credential: qvz23-XSZTNBjrucz4Q49XMT1TuVw

### Account Recovery — Linkpath Deep-Link Routing

If the Linkpath routing console rejects your credentials during an incident, do not reset via the standard flow; it invalidates active route maps. Instead, use the dedicated recovery account, which restores access without disrupting traffic. That account is unlocked with the recovery passphrase shown below.

strongbox words: druath-quenael

Subject: FeedCheck cut-over complete

Hi — the cut-over of the podcast feed validator to the new Brindlemoor cluster finished this morning. All validation traffic now routes through the new nodes, and the legacy instance is in read-only mode until Friday. No errors observed during the switch. For your records, the configuration values now live in production are listed below.

config for yahof-tajop:
zorath:
  pin: 7493
  metrics_host: metrics.zorath.tolvaqsys.internal
  tenant: praiel
  seal: seal_fd9cd4f1

Night-shift staff: Floor 4 of the Tellhaven Building opens this week. After 21:00, access is via the rear stairwell only; the lifts are locked out overnight during the settling period. Complete a walk-through of the new floor once per shift and log it. The stairwell keypad accepts the code below.

badge for yahop-fawep: bdg-XBKXI-68071